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Surrey Quays to Fishbourne (Sussex) start from as little as £7.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Surrey Quays to Fishbourne (Sussex) start from £35.70 one way, or £35.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Surrey Quays to Fishbourne (Sussex) are available for £38.20 one way, or £39.80 return

Facilities at Surrey Quays

Featuring an array of amenities, Surrey Quays station ensures that travelers have a smooth experience. The compact ticket office operates Monday through Friday from 7:00 AM to 10:00 AM, and there are easily accessible ticket machines available for those who need to collect tickets bought online. For patrons who require assistance, there are helpful staff members on hand from 5:34 AM to 12:48 AM on weekdays. CCTV is prevalent across the station, offering a sense of security to all visitors, even though there's no dedicated luggage storage or waiting rooms.

Amenities and Accessibility

Though Surrey Quays lacks the grand amenities of larger stations—such as waiting rooms or on-site toilets—it makes it up with basic conveniences like cold drinks and food vending machines. Accessibility is a mixed bag; while ticket machines are fully accessible with induction loops available, there’s a lack of fully step-free access throughout the station, only the booking hall is equipped for this. More details on London Overground’s accessibility improvements can be discovered by visiting their website.

Transport Connections

From Surrey Quays, the whole of London becomes accessible. For those seeking to travel onwards, nearby Canada Water offers the nearest London Underground connections, only a stop away on the Overground line. Moreover, Shadwell provides a gateway to London City Airport via the Docklands Light Railway, making trips further afield just a connection away. Bus stop H in Deal Porters Way and Rotherhithe Old Road are key departure points for Rail Replacement Services when needed.

Surrey Quays maintains a close connection with local bus routes that travel to strategic locations. Stops at Deal Porters Way and Rotherhithe Old Road ensure seamless bus connectivity, providing a reliable alternative to rail travel.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

The facilities at Fishbourne (Sussex) Station are straightforward. There isn't a ticket office, but ticket machines are readily available, allowing you to collect tickets you’ve purchased online. For those traveling with a Disabled Persons Railcard, the machines support your needs. Although the station prioritizes accessibility—offering induction loops and assistance points wherever possible—the station terrain involves steep ramps and narrow platforms that might pose challenges.

For those planning longer journeys, please note the absence of wa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ities. While there is a seating area for a brief pause, this station is mainly designed for quick passages rather than lingering stays. The good news is, the station is fitted with CCTV for added safety, and staff from nearby stations can offer assistance, though it is advised to pre-book this whenever possible. With no dedicated parking or bicycle storage, alternative arrangements would need to be considered if you're bringing a vehicle or bike.
